Tasks

  • You develop and operate data pipelines for network-relevant data – from measured values ​​to asset and event data.
  • You will integrate data from systems such as Enterprise Asset Management, Workforce Management, IoT devices, or control systems into our cloud-based platform.
  • You ensure data quality, consistency and timeliness and work closely with data owners and data stewards.
  • You support the technical implementation of use cases, e.g., optimized fault management, fault localization, or live monitoring.
  • You monitor and improve our data architecture (including Snowflake, Azure) and ensure the smooth operation of interfaces and data flows.
  • You work closely with specialist departments, IT teams and external partners, translating requirements into stable technical solutions.

You are part of an interdisciplinary team in network operations and work at the interface between IT and business units. Your focus is on the Digital Twin Network, which serves as a central data and analytics platform, forming the basis for data-driven decisions in network operations.
Your immediate work environment includes the business units of network operations, particularly fault management, as well as IT teams, data owners, and external software partners. Together, you ensure that network operations-relevant data is available consistently, up-to-date, and of high quality, and can be used for operational and strategic use cases.
Your work makes a significant contribution to the further development of digital solutions, such as optimized fault management, fault localization, and live monitoring of network status. You translate business requirements into robust technical solutions and actively contribute to the establishment of data-driven processes in network operations.
